Simon Goldschmidt schrieb:
p == NULL is perfectly normal and tells your application that the
remote side has sent a FIN. However, this should not lead to memory-
or pbuf leaks... I'll see if I can reproduce that.

In debug_21_01.pcap is an example with p==NULL and FIN. But this is not the situation when pbuf leaks! The leak is shown in debug_20_01_c.pcap!

There the [SYN, ACK] (106) from LWIP is not ACKed from remote (107, 108: packet miss). My remote terminates after 2 sec. TCP_SYN_RCVD_TIMEOUT is 20 sec. So [FIN, ACK] (128) is received before TCP_SYN_RCVD_TIMEOUT runs out. pcb->state should be still SYN_RCVD. Can you explain to me what will happen if [FIN, ACK] (128) is received? It looks pretty similar than the missing 107.
